Product Description:

The AM8042-0FE0-1001 synchronous servo motor is part of the AM Synchronous Servo Motors series from Beckhoff. Built for closed-loop positioning and velocity control, the unit converts drive current into precise mechanical motion for automated handling, packaging, and machining cells. Its electromagnetic design works with external feedback devices so a compatible EtherCAT or analog servo drive can regulate torque in real time. Feedback from the connected system lets the drive correct speed and position deviations during operation. In automated lines, this supports repeatable index moves, synchronized transport, and stable speed regulation under changing load conditions.

Mechanical dimensions begin with a flange diameter of 87 mm, which establishes the bolt circle and centering land for standard gearheads or machine plates. For applications that rely on external clamps or drive torque to secure position, the rotor is supplied without a holding brake. Power is transmitted through a smooth shaft, allowing backlash-free couplings or press-fit pulleys to be mounted without keyways. Winding code F indicates the stator resistance, inductance, and nominal current range used by compatible drives. Axial stack length follows overall length code 2, giving the motor a mid-length housing that balances rated torque with moderate inertia for fast acceleration.

The motor is listed as a Standard build, so it follows the regular option set for this model line rather than a custom accessory package. The tag special version indicates that selected materials or sealing features differ from the baseline execution while the main mounting interfaces remain unchanged. This arrangement suits installations that need the usual AM8042 form factor but require adjustments for moisture, contamination, or other operating conditions. It keeps integration focused on the established mechanical envelope of the motor.
